# Environment configuration — Striderchip timing reader
# Used by the Finishline ingest daemon at the Corvall Bay Marathon staging rig.
# Review these values at the weekly sync before every race deployment.
# The reader polls chip antennas every 120 ms; do not lower POLL_INTERVAL
# below 80 or the Striderchip firmware drops reads under load.
# All values here are safe to share except the ingest credential, which
# authenticates uploads to the results service. It goes on the next line:

secret setting of bagag-kajof: RELAY_SECRET8=d9a517d5

Subject: Handover — Quillbus broker upgrade

Hey folks,

Welcome aboard! Quick handover before I'm out: we're mid-upgrade on Quillbus from 4.x to 5.1 across the Fernvale cluster. Consumers are drained, the compat shim is live, and the only thing left is re-publishing the broker images. Marnie from platform already approved the change window for Thursday. To push the signed images you'll need the deploy key, pasted below for convenience.

deploy key for kagup-bawig: bky9_ZMq28eTw9

**Alert: CastCheck Validation Backlog**

Fires when the CastCheck podcast feed validator's queue exceeds 500 pending feeds for 15 minutes. Typically caused by a stuck worker after a schema update. Restart the worker pool and confirm the queue drains. If it refuses to drain, forward the worker logs to the maintainers at the address below.

alerts address for kafof-bagag: kasael@olvarqdyn.corp

Hey Marisol, handing over the Bramleaf diff viewer work before I'm out. The chunked rendering for files over 50k lines is mostly done, but the virtual scroll still stutters when syntax highlighting kicks in mid-scroll — my hacky fix is flagged with a TODO. Tests pass except the two skipped ones for binary detection. My notes, open questions, and the perf traces are all gathered on the internal project page.

wiki page, kahog-hahig: https://vault.zemvargrid.internal/display/deploy/repo/settings/merge_requests/job/settings/6f3b933774dbc5320a4daa18